#3e7475 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e7475 is composed of 24.3% red, 45.5% green and 45.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 54.1% black. It has a hue angle of 181.1 degrees, a saturation of 30.7% and a lightness of 35.1%. #3e7475 color hex could be obtained by blending #7ce8ea with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336666.

● #3e7475 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#3e7475 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e7475 has RGB values of R:62, G:116, B:117 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.54. Its decimal value is 4093045.
